Centre used GST compensation cess elsewhere, broke law, says CAG

Sep 25, 2020 10:54 PM, 9 news, 3 views

CAG said out of the Rs 62,612 crore GST Compensation Cess collected in 2017-18, Rs 56,146 crore was transferred to the non-lapsable fund.
